This exquisite, newly built, detached family home is set in an idyllic COUNTRYSIDE location with excellent transport links, benefitting from a generous garden, driveway, and DOUBLE CARPORT.

DESCRIPTION
This stunning, four-bedroom, detached new build, with a 10-year NHBC warranty, offers the perfect blend of modern living and contemporary style. Downstairs boasts a spacious entrance hall, study/playroom, cloakroom, and a cosy sitting room warmed by a log burner, with bi-folding doors onto the garden. The open-plan kitchen/dining/family room is the heart of the home, featuring a stunning fitted kitchen with quartz worktops, fully integrated high-grade appliances, and bi-folding doors leading out to the garden. A handy utility room, with access onto the side of the property completes the ground floor. Upstairs, all four bedrooms are generous doubles. The master bedroom enjoys the luxury of a dressing room, and en-suite bathroom, while another bedroom benefits from its own en-suite and fitted wardrobes. The remaining two bedrooms share a well-appointed Jack-and-Jill bathroom. This property is brimming with high-end features with a very high-quality finish, and the bonus of being offered with no onward chain.

OUTSIDE
The property is approached by a private gravelled driveway with a double carport to the side – the carport could easily be converted to a double garage after purchase. Side access takes you to the generous rear garden which is laid with a patio immediately as you step out from the property, with the remainder laid to lawn.

This idyllic location provides the best of both worlds, surrounded in beautiful countryside with easy access onto the A34 & M4, and just 5 miles to Newbury station for direct links to London Paddington in 40 minutes. Chieveley village centre includes a shop, post office, primary school, nursery and village hall, with the nearby Crab & Boar country pub offering local game cuisine. Chieveley is a much sought-after village, falling within the catchment of the renowned Downs secondary school at Compton. Many more excellent amenities are available in Newbury which is only 5 miles distant. There are also excellent road links from Chieveley via the A34 and M4 motorway, both only a few minutes’ drive from the village – a convenient commute for those working in Reading, Bracknell, Maidenhead and Slough.
